What is Wisconsin VC Credits

The Wisconsin Venture Capital Credits Schedule is a tax credit form used by individuals and businesses in Wisconsin to claim credits for investments in qualified new business ventures.

Comprehensive Guide to Wisconsin VC Credits

What is the Wisconsin Venture Capital Credits Schedule?

The Wisconsin Venture Capital Credits Schedule is a specialized tax credit form utilized by investors in the state of Wisconsin. This form is crucial for those looking to claim tax credits for qualifying investments in new business ventures. By accurately completing this form, individuals and businesses can take advantage of available financial incentives while contributing to the state's economic growth.
This schedule must be filed with the Wisconsin Department of Revenue to facilitate the claiming of tax credits. It includes detailed sections dedicated to reporting the necessary information regarding investments, which makes it essential for anyone engaging in eligible venture capital activities.

Eligibility Criteria for Claiming Wisconsin Tax Credits

To successfully claim tax credits using the Wisconsin Venture Capital Credits Schedule, specific eligibility criteria must be satisfied. Qualified investments typically include those directed towards certified fund managers and authorized entities that promote business development. The criteria extend to include what constitutes a qualified new business venture, which must align with state-defined standards.
  • Investors must demonstrate direct investment in qualified new business ventures.
  • Businesses participating must be certified according to state regulations.
  • Investments must fall within designated categories recognized by the Wisconsin Department of Revenue.
  • Documentation proving compliance with these criteria will be needed upon filing.
